Common Signs of Cataracts
If you're experiencing gloomy or blurred vision that's disrupting your everyday tasks, you may be showing typical signs of cataracts. Cataracts trigger the lens of your eye to end up being over cast, leading to a gradual wear and tear in vision top quality.

You may observe that shades appear faded, night vision worsens, and sensitivity to glare boosts. Difficulty driving, analysis, or recognizing faces could also show the presence of cataracts.
As the problem proceeds, you may observe halos around lights, double vision in one eye, or the need for regular modifications in prescription glasses. In addition, if you find yourself requiring brighter light for tasks, experiencing lowered deepness understanding, or discovering a yellowish tint to your vision, these can all be signs of cataracts.
It's essential to speak with an eye treatment specialist if you come across any of these signs to obtain an appropriate diagnosis and discover therapy alternatives.
Underlying Reasons For Cataracts
When considering the underlying reasons for cataracts, it's essential to comprehend that these vision impairments commonly create gradually with time.
The primary reason for cataracts is age-related adjustments in the eye. As you grow older, the healthy proteins in the lens of your eye may begin to break down and clump together, bring about cloudiness and opacity in the lens, which is characteristic of cataracts.
Furthermore, aspects such as extended exposure to ultraviolet light from the sun, smoking cigarettes, particular clinical problems like diabetes, and the extended use of corticosteroid medications can boost your danger of creating cataracts.
Injuries to the eye, previous eye surgeries, and a family history of cataracts can additionally play a role in their development.
Understanding these underlying reasons can help you take preventive measures and seek timely therapy to manage cataracts properly. Keep in mind, very early discovery and treatment are essential in protecting your vision and quality of life.

In the onset, updating your eyeglass prescription or using magnifying lenses can assist improve your vision. Nonetheless, as cataracts progression and begin to dramatically impact your every day life, surgery is typically one of the most efficient therapy.
Cataract surgical procedure involves eliminating the over cast lens and changing it with a clear artificial lens called an intraocular lens (IOL). This outpatient treatment is safe and has a high success rate in restoring clear vision. An additional alternative is laser surgical treatment, which uses a laser to separate the over cast lens before removal. Your medical professional will help determine one of the most suitable treatment based on your specific demands and the development of your cataracts.
Routine eye examinations are important to check cataract development and discuss the best therapy plan for your eyes.
